Several baggage handlers arrested for stealing

Series of thefts registered at Moscow airport since beginning of year

MOSCOW - Police at Moscow's main international airport say they have arrested a number of baggage handlers suspected of stealing valuables from passengers' luggage.

Police spokeswoman Yelena Starkova says a series of thefts was registered from the beginning of January at Sheremetyevo Airport, and many involved a daily flight to Sharm el-Sheik, a Red Sea resort in Egypt that is popular with Russians.

Flight 1921 is operated by Nord Wind. Cameras, computers and jewelry were among the items that often went missing.

Starkova said Friday that the baggage handlers were arrested this week. She would not say how many people were arrested or give the total value of the items stolen.
